Spain Sets Record with 58.1 Million Visitors by July 2026

Spain’s Tourism Reaches 58.1 Million Visitors and €82 Billion Revenue by July 2026

0
Spain recorded 58.1 million international tourists from January to July 2026, a 4.6% increase over 2025, generating €82.05 billion in tourism revenues. The UK remained the largest source market, while Catalonia was the top region visited.
